Transaction 74e0b6a26c4670ad94d571a63aa361f04e647708d5fc19dd5ec1c69578eba994
1 Input
1 Output
-
74e0b6a26c4670ad94d571a63aa361f04e647708d5fc19dd5ec1c69578eba994:0
- value
- 26598172
- script pubkey
- OP_0 OP_PUSHBYTES_20 bae610721e84aab9d7268d95c9a65390beff4bc3
- address
- bc1qhtnpqus7sj4tn4ex3k2unfjnjzl07j7rkxku8y